Put the brush presets you have downloaded into the folder PhotoshopPresetsBrushes in the Adobe folder in Program Files if you use Windows or in Applications if you use Mac. The original brush presets that come with Adobe Photoshop are kept in this folder. The brush presets should have an . abr ending.

Quick Answer, how do I download photoshop brush presets? Manual Install Method: Open Photoshop. Open the Brushes Panel Window > Brushes (Window > Brush Presets in older PS versions) and click the fly-out menu in the top right corner. Select Import Brushes… then locate the . abr file on your hard drive and click open to install.

Also know, where are brush presets saved in Photoshop? When you save your customized brush set, put them in the Brushes folder, located in the Adobe Photoshop CS5/Presets folder. Brush sets saved here appear in the Brush Options menu along with the other Photoshop presets.

In this regard, how do I download Brushes for Photoshop?

  1. In the Brushes panel, from the flyout menu, choose Get More Brushes. Alternatively, right-click a brush listed in the Brushes panel and select Get More Brushes from the contextual menu.
  2. Download a brush pack.
  3. With Photoshop running, double-click the downloaded ABR file.

How do I convert brushes to ABR?

  1. Find and select the tool preset of the brush you want to convert.
  2. Right click on it, select ” convert to brush preset” and it will show up as an ABR in your Brushes panel.

Where are Photoshop 2020 Brushes stored?

Once you’ve downloaded the brush file, it’s recommended that you place it in the Preset > Brushes folder in your Photoshop installation directory. On Windows, this is usually found in the C:Program FilesAdobe folder.

How do I save a preset in Photoshop?

  1. Open Photoshop.
  2. Choose Edit > Presets > Presets Manager.
  3. Choose the desired option from the Preset Type drop-down menu. For example, choose Brushes.
  4. Select the desired presets. For example, select the brushes that you want to migrate.
  5. Click Save Set and then, click Save.

What color hides an effect when using adjustment layers?

Black paint hides the effect of the adjustment layer; white paint reveals it; gray paint applies the effect partially (25-percent black ink applies 75 percent of the adjustment layer’s effect).
